北邮Web课程:HTML基础与网页设计要点
需积分: 10 84 浏览量
更新于2024-07-18
收藏 6.98MB PDF 举报
“北京邮电大学web第2章ppt”是一份关于Web基础的教育资料,重点介绍了HTML的基本概念和网页设计原则。
在Web开发中,HTML(HyperText Markup Language)是构建网页的基础语言,它定义了网页的结构和内容。这份课件由北京邮电大学软件工程学院的李晶老师提供,旨在帮助学生掌握网页设计的基本知识。
第二章的内容主要分为以下几个方面:
1. **网站设计原则**:首先,强调了理解受众的重要性。用户通常不会完整阅读网页,因此应遵循“少即是多”的原则,保持句子简短,方便快速理解。此外,良好的导航结构是必要的,确保用户能轻松在网站中穿梭。考虑到下载速度,网页应设计得加载快速,以提高用户体验。同时,提供让用户发表意见的渠道,可以收集反馈并改进网站。
2. **用户环境因素**:网页设计还应考虑用户使用的显示器、浏览器和插件。不同的显示器分辨率会影响显示效果,而不同浏览器对HTML的支持程度也有所差异,可能会影响网页的显示。某些网页元素可能需要特定插件支持,因此需考虑兼容性问题,尤其是对残疾人士的辅助功能支持。
3. **参考资料**:课件推荐了一些实用的学习资源,如W3School的标签查询手册和在线测试工具,以及DreamWeaver、记事本和FrontPage等代码编辑工具,这些工具可以帮助初学者实践和理解HTML。
4. **HTML主要内容**:课件详细介绍了HTML的各种标签,包括:
- **网页结构类标签**:如`<html>`、`<head>`和`<body>`,它们定义了网页的整体结构。
- **段落类标签**:如`<p>`,用于创建段落。
- **列表类标签**:包括无序列表`<ul>`、有序列表`<ol>`和定义列表`<dl>`。
- **格式化类标签**:如`<b>`、`<i>`、`<u>`等,用于加粗、斜体和下划线等。
- **超链接类标签**:`<a>`用于创建链接。
- **图像类标签**:`<img>`用于插入图片。
- **表格类标签**:`<table>`、`<tr>`、`<td>`等,用于创建表格。
- **表单类标签**:如`<form>`、`<input>`、`<textarea>`等,用于创建交互式表单。
- **插入滚动内容标签**:如`<marquee>`。
- **设置背景音乐的标签**:`<audio>`。
- **插入多媒体标签**:支持音频、视频等多媒体内容。
- **框架类标签**:`<frameset>`和`<frame>`,用于创建多窗口布局。
5. **HTML实例**:通过一个简单的HTML实例`<html><body><h1>MyFirstHeading</h1><p>My first paragraph.</p></body></html>`,讲解了如何创建一个基本的HTML文件,并提示学生将其保存为`firstHtml.html`,用浏览器打开以查看效果。
这份资料对于初学者来说是一份非常有价值的教育资源,涵盖了HTML的基础知识和网页设计的核心理念,有助于快速入门Web开发。通过实践和学习这些内容,学生可以逐步构建自己的网页并掌握网页设计的基本技巧。
2011-05-02 上传
2022-12-01 上传
2020-12-21 上传
2008-12-07 上传
190 浏览量
宋振铭
- 粉丝: 0
- 资源: 3
最新资源
- MATLAB实现小波阈值去噪:Visushrink硬软算法对比
- 易语言实现画板图像缩放功能教程
- 大模型推荐系统: 优化算法与模型压缩技术
- Stancy: 静态文件驱动的简单RESTful API与前端框架集成
- 掌握Java全文搜索:深入Apache Lucene开源系统
- 19计应19田超的Python7-1试题整理
- 易语言实现多线程网络时间同步源码解析
- 人工智能大模型学习与实践指南
- 掌握Markdown:从基础到高级技巧解析
- JS-PizzaStore: JS应用程序模拟披萨递送服务
- CAMV开源XML编辑器:编辑、验证、设计及架构工具集
- 医学免疫学情景化自动生成考题系统
- 易语言实现多语言界面编程教程
- MATLAB实现16种回归算法在数据挖掘中的应用
- ***内容构建指南:深入HTML与LaTeX
- Python实现维基百科“历史上的今天”数据抓取教程